Those points of contact are where grit is trapped between the rocks and where grinding occurs. Classic crafts nsi rock tumbler classic, multicolor. Tiger Eye Rocks. 1/4 lb. When tumbling you will place enough rocks in the barrel to make it about 2/3 to 3/4 full. If you load the barrel with just a few large pieces, there will be very few points of contact between the rocks in the load. Com: discover with dr. Rubber barrels are highly recommended over plastic barrels because they last longer and make a lot less noise. When loading the tumbler barrel, you should have pieces of rough with a range of particle sizes. Read more. Exclude.
